/* SITE STYLE */
* {padding:0; margin:0;}
body {font:10px/1.6em Arial, Helvetica, sans-serif; color:#1A1A1A;}

/* COLORS */
body {background-color:#301501;} /* color of site background */
#wrap {background-color:#FFFFFF;} /* color of content background */
#header {background-color:#391d01;}  /* color of header background */
#footer {background-color:#391d01;} /* color of footer background */

/* LINKS */
a, a:visited {color:#9f6123; text-decoration:none;} /* color of links */
a:hover {text-decoration:underline;}

/* CONTENT STYLES */
p, h1, h2, h3, h4, h5, h6, img {padding:5px 0px; margin:0px 5px;}
ul {padding:5px 0px; margin:0px 20px; line-height: 1.5em;}
p, ul {font-size:1.4em; line-height: 1.6em;}
img {border:none;}
h1 {font:2.4em "Times New Roman", Times, serif;}
#intro span, h3 {font:1.8em "Times New Roman", Times, serif;}
h4 {font:1.6em "Times New Roman", Times, serif;}

/* LAYOUT */
#wrap {width:950px;}
#header {height:75px; padding: 0px; margin: 0px; background: url(header.gif) no-repeat 0px 0px #000000; vertical-align:top;}
	#header img { padding: 0px; margin: 0px;}
	#header h2 {padding: 0px; margin:0px; font:3.4em "Times New Roman", Times, serif; color:#000000;}	
	#header h2 span {font-size:.9em;}
	
#left {width: 25%; padding: 10px 0px; margin: 0px 0px;}
#content {width: 75%; padding: 10px 0px; margin: 0px 0px;}
#footer {clear:both; color:#ffffff;}

 /* NAVIGATION */
#navigation {width: 948px; margin: 0px; background: #391d01;}
#nav {width: 948px; margin: 0px; padding: 0px;}
#nav {font-size: 1.2em; list-style: none; margin-left:0; margin-right:0px;}
#nav li {margin-bottom: 0px; float: left; display: block;}
#nav a {font-weight: bold; display: block; text-align: center; background: #391d01; padding: 3px 25px 3px 25px; color:#ffffff; margin: 0px 1px 0px 0px; border-right:#FFF 1px solid;} /* color of default navigation background */
#nav a span {display: block; font-size: .8em;}
#nav img {margin-top: 2em; margin-bottom: 2em;}
#nav a:hover {background: #9f6123; text-decoration: none; color: #000;}/* color of hovered navigation background */

#nav h2, #nav h3, #nav h4, #nav h5, #nav p {margin: 5px 20px;}
#nav h3 {margin-top:20px; margin-bottom:10px; font-size:1.6em;}

/* Nav Button turned on based on body class */
.home #nav #home a, .books #nav #books a, .services #nav #services a, .about #nav #about a, .community #nav #community a,.resources #nav #resources a, .speaking #nav #speaking a, .contact #nav #contact a, .alerts #nav #alerts a {background: #9f6123; text-decoration: none; color: #000;}/* color of selected navigation background */

/* IMAGE POSITIONS */
.left {float:left; margin-right:10px;}
.right {float:right; margin-left:10px;}
